Да, вы можете использовать «Мастер импорта и экспорта настроек» (находится в меню «Инструменты»), чтобы экспортировать в файл только настройки, относящиеся к вашей текущей компоновке окна. Снимите все, кроме «Общие настройки»> «Макеты окон» и сохраните файл там, где вы сможете найти его позже.
Затем вы можете снова использовать «Мастер импорта и экспорта настроек», чтобы импортировать этот файл настроек, восстанавливая все окна инструментов в их прежнем макете. (Обратите внимание, что мастер также позволяет вам ограничить то, что вы импортируете из определенного файла настроек, так же, как вы можете ограничить то, что вы экспортируете.)
Я использую это на своем ноутбуке, где переключение между настройками одного и нескольких мониторов превращает управление окнами в настоящую боль. Я просто поддерживаю файлы настроек, которые описывают каждый из макетов, которые я использую чаще всего, и импортирую тот, который лучше всего подходит для моей текущей рабочей среды, когда мне это нужно.
Зейн Набулси написал в блоге о процессе здесь , вместе с иллюстративными скриншотами.
Обновление: Правин Сетураман из команды VS отмечает , что Visual Studio 2015 наконец-то имеет возможность сохранять пользовательские макеты как встроенную первоклассную функцию. Однако у меня еще не было возможности протестировать реализацию.